A reader has a question about updating Firefox. “I got a quick message in the lower left part of desktop informing me there was an update for Firefox. Before I could do anything, it was gone. How can I update it? I’ve tried everything could think of to find a link to do so. Thanks for your help.”
The good news is that Firefox probably updated automatically the next time you opened it. Here’s how to check to make sure you have the latest version. Open Firefox and click the menu button at the top right.

Then select Help, which is at the bottom of your menu.

Just click the question mark icon.

Then Click on About Firefox.

A window will open letting you know if you’re up to date. If you aren’t, you can click to install updates.
